🤒 PART 2: Health and Illness (La Santé et les Maladies)
When Your Castle Gets Attacked!
Sometimes germs invade our castle! Let’s learn how to describe what’s wrong.
🎯 The Magic Phrase: “J’ai mal à…”
This means “I have pain in…” - use it for EVERYTHING!
Formula: J’ai mal + à + le/la/les + body part
| When you say… | You mean… |
|---|---|
| J’ai mal à la tête | My head hurts |
| J’ai mal au ventre | My stomach hurts |
| J’ai mal aux dents | My teeth hurt |
⚠️ Remember:
- à + le = au
- à + la = à la
- à + les = aux
🦠 Common Illnesses (Les Maladies Courantes)
| French | English | Example Sentence |
|---|---|---|
| un rhume | a cold | J’ai un rhume (I have a cold) |
| la grippe | the flu | Il a la grippe (He has the flu) |
| la fièvre | fever | Elle a de la fièvre (She has a fever) |
| la toux | cough | J’ai une mauvaise toux (I have a bad cough) |
| le mal de gorge | sore throat | J’ai mal à la gorge (My throat hurts) |
| une allergie | an allergy | J’ai une allergie (I have an allergy) |
| une infection | an infection | C’est une infection (It’s an infection) |
| une blessure | an injury | J’ai une blessure (I have an injury) |
😷 Describing How You Feel
| French | English |
|---|---|
| Je suis malade | I am sick |
| Je ne me sens pas bien | I don’t feel well |
| Je suis fatigué(e) | I am tired |
| Je me sens faible | I feel weak |
| Ça va mieux | I feel better |
| Je suis guéri(e) | I am healed/cured |
🎯 Quick Dialogue:
“Comment allez-vous?” (How are you?) “Je ne me sens pas bien. J’ai mal à la tête.” (I don’t feel well. I have a headache.)

🏥 PART 3: At the Doctor (Chez le Médecin)
Visiting the Castle Wizard!
When you’re sick, you visit the doctor - the wise wizard who helps fix your castle!
🧙♂️ Medical Professionals
| French | English |
|---|---|
| le médecin / le docteur | the doctor |
| l’infirmier / l’infirmière | the nurse (m/f) |
| le dentiste | the dentist |
| le pharmacien | the pharmacist |
| l’hôpital | the hospital |
| la clinique | the clinic |
| la pharmacie | the pharmacy |
💬 Useful Phrases at the Doctor
When you arrive:
| French | English |
|---|---|
| J’ai rendez-vous avec… | I have an appointment with… |
| C’est urgent! | It’s urgent! |
| J’ai besoin d’un médecin | I need a doctor |
Describing your problem:
| French | English |
|---|---|
| J’ai mal ici | It hurts here |
| Ça fait mal depuis hier | It has been hurting since yesterday |
| Ça fait trois jours | It’s been three days |
| Je tousse beaucoup | I cough a lot |
| J’ai vomi | I vomited |
| Je suis allergique à… | I am allergic to… |
🩺 What the Doctor Might Say
| French | English |
|---|---|
| Qu’est-ce qui ne va pas? | What’s wrong? |
| Où avez-vous mal? | Where does it hurt? |
| Depuis quand? | Since when? |
| Ouvrez la bouche | Open your mouth |
| Respirez profondément | Breathe deeply |
| Je vais vous examiner | I’m going to examine you |
💊 Treatment Vocabulary
| French | English |
|---|---|
| une ordonnance | a prescription |
| un médicament | a medication |
| un comprimé | a pill/tablet |
| le sirop | syrup |
| une piqûre | an injection/shot |
| un pansement | a bandage |
🎯 Doctor’s Instructions:
“Prenez ce médicament trois fois par jour” (Take this medication three times a day)
“Reposez-vous bien” (Rest well)
🎭 A Typical Doctor Visit Dialogue
👨⚕️ Docteur: Bonjour! Qu'est-ce qui ne va pas?
(Hello! What's wrong?)
🤒 Patient: J'ai mal à la gorge et j'ai de la fièvre.
(My throat hurts and I have a fever.)
👨⚕️ Docteur: Depuis quand?
(Since when?)
🤒 Patient: Depuis deux jours.
(For two days.)
👨⚕️ Docteur: Ouvrez la bouche, s'il vous plaît.
(Open your mouth, please.)
👨⚕️ Docteur: C'est une infection. Voici une ordonnance.
(It's an infection. Here's a prescription.)
🌡️ PART 4: Physical Sensations (Les Sensations Physiques)
How Your Castle Feels!
Your body tells you things - hot, cold, hungry, tired. Let’s learn to express these feelings!
🔥❄️ Temperature Sensations
| French | English | Example |
|---|---|---|
| J’ai chaud | I’m hot | (literally: I have hot) |
| J’ai froid | I’m cold | (literally: I have cold) |
| J’ai de la fièvre | I have a fever |
⚠️ Careful! In French, you “HAVE” hot or cold, you don’t “ARE” hot or cold!
- ❌ Je suis chaud = I am sexy (oops!)
- ✅ J’ai chaud = I feel hot
🍽️ Hunger & Thirst
| French | English |
|---|---|
| J’ai faim | I’m hungry (I have hunger) |
| J’ai très faim | I’m very hungry |
| Je meurs de faim! | I’m starving! (I’m dying of hunger) |
| J’ai soif | I’m thirsty (I have thirst) |
| Je meurs de soif! | I’m dying of thirst! |
😴 Energy & Tiredness
| French | English |
|---|---|
| J’ai sommeil | I’m sleepy |
| Je suis fatigué(e) | I’m tired |
| Je suis épuisé(e) | I’m exhausted |
| J’ai besoin de dormir | I need to sleep |
| Je me sens en forme! | I feel fit/energetic! |
😰 Other Physical Sensations
| French | English | When you’d say it |
|---|---|---|
| J’ai mal au cœur | I feel nauseous | Motion sickness, etc. |
| J’ai le vertige | I’m dizzy | Heights, spinning |
| J’ai des frissons | I have chills | Cold or fever |
| Je transpire | I’m sweating | Hot or nervous |
| Ça me démange | It itches | Bug bite, rash |
| Je me sens bien | I feel good | Happy and healthy! |
🎯 The “J’AI” Pattern
Notice the pattern? In French, many physical sensations use “J’AI” (I have):
graph TD A[J'AI = I HAVE] --> B["❄️ froid - cold"] A --> C["🔥 chaud - hot"] A --> D["🍔 faim - hungry"] A --> E["💧 soif - thirsty"] A --> F["😴 sommeil - sleepy"] A --> G["🤢 mal au cœur - nausea"]
Memory Trick: In English, you ARE cold/hungry/tired. In French, you HAVE cold/hunger/tiredness!
